New Knights coach Adam O'Brien says he is not in the business of buying success and has faith in the existing roster and emerging young talent within the club to end a six-year NRL finals drought in 2020.

Andrew Johns won the Dally M Medal for best player in the National Rugby League twice in a row in 1998 and 1999, and won an unprecedented third Dally M Medal in 2002. In 1998, the Knights finished equal on competition points with the Brisbane Broncos, but finished second on points differential (sum of points scored less points scored against).
